Definition of plugola
1 sense · 1 part of speech · etymology included
noun
-
(US, informal, uncountable, usually)Undeclared or illicit publicity or product promotion, especially on radio or television.
“Both radio and television management must be watchful for instances of staff payola and plugola.”
“Portland's TV stations regularly employ plugola in news programming as a way of promoting parent network programming […].”
“It’s unclear just how widespread such “plugola” schemes are now. But an FCC report, published in June, cited a 2010 Pew survey in which 24 percent of local TV news executives reported “a blurring of lines between advertising and news.””
Definitions from Wiktionary, CC BY-SA.
Etymology
From plug + -ola. Compare to payola.
